Vineet Kumar Choudhary v. Sonia Anand
In the High Court of Punjab and Haryana, at Chandigarh Civil Revision No. 6290 of 2019 Date of Decision: 14.12.2022 Vineet Kumar Choudhary ... Petitioner(s)
Versus
Mrs. Sonia Anand ... Respondent(s) CORAM: Hon'ble Mr. Justice Anil Kshetarpal.
Present:
Mr. Akshay Kumar Jindal, Advocate for the petitioner(s).
Anil Kshetarpal, J.
1.
The petitioner herein is the respondent's husband. In an application filed under Section 24 of the Hindu Marriage Act, 1955, the trial Court has directed the petitioner to pay rent of the rented accommodation used by his wife and a school going child. The trial Court has also directed the petitioner to pay the maintenance pendente lite @ ₹7,500/- per month. The petitioner is stated to be working as a Property Broker in the vibrant city of Gurugram. The petitioner's wife and child have a right to live in the same manner as the petitioner resides.
2.
Keeping in view the aforesaid facts, no ground is made out to interfere with the impugned order. Hence, the present revision petition is dismissed.
